The BTI 0A36268-BTI Notebook Power Supply is a reliable and universal power solution designed for indoor use. With an output power of 65 watts and an output voltage of 20 volts, this power supply provides stable and efficient energy for compatible devices. It supports an input voltage of 100 to 240 volts, making it ideal for use in various regions. The power supply is equipped with a UK plug, allowing for easy connection to power sources. Its compact design and robust construction ensure a long lifespan and safe usage. This power supply is the perfect choice for anyone in need of a reliable power source for their notebook.
